body{margin:0;padding:0;background:#0a0a0a;color:#fff;font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if}.manual-page.svelte-1p1s7xb{min-height:100vh;background:linear-gradient(180deg,#0a0a0a,#1a0a1a)}.header.svelte-1p1s7xb{position:fixed;top:0;left:0;right:0;z-index:1000;background:#0a0a0af2;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-bottom:1px solid rgba(255,255,255,.1);padding:1rem 2rem}.header-content.svelte-1p1s7xb{max-width:1400px;margin:0 auto;display:flex;justify-content:space-between;align-items:center}.logo.svelte-1p1s7xb{height:40px}.header-nav.svelte-1p1s7xb{display:flex;gap:1.5rem;align-items:center}.nav-link.svelte-1p1s7xb{color:#ffffffb3;text-decoration:none;font-weight:600;transition:color .3s}.nav-link.svelte-1p1s7xb:hover{color:#a855f7}.lang-button.svelte-1p1s7xb{padding:.5rem 1rem;background:#ffffff0d;border:1px solid rgba(255,255,255,.2);border-radius:8px;color:#fff9;font-weight:600;font-size:.875rem;cursor:pointer;transition:all .3s ease;text-decoration:none;display:inline-block}.lang-button.svelte-1p1s7xb:hover{background:#ffffff1a;color:#fff}.lang-button.active.svelte-1p1s7xb{background:linear-gradient(135deg,#a855f7,#ec4899);border-color:transparent;color:#fff}.manual-layout.svelte-1p1s7xb{display:grid;grid-template-columns:280px 1fr;max-width:1400px;margin:0 auto;padding-top:80px;gap:2rem}.sidebar.svelte-1p1s7xb{position:sticky;top:100px;height:fit-content;max-height:calc(100vh - 120px);overflow-y:auto;padding:2rem;background:#ffffff05;-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px);border-radius:16px;border:1px solid rgba(255,255,255,.1)}.sidebar-title.svelte-1p1s7xb{font-size:.875rem;font-weight:700;text-transform:uppercase;letter-spacing:.05em;color:#ffffff80;margin-bottom:1rem}.sidebar-nav.svelte-1p1s7xb{display:flex;flex-direction:column;gap:.5rem}.sidebar-item.svelte-1p1s7xb{padding:.75rem 1rem;border-radius:8px;color:#ffffffb3;cursor:pointer;transition:all .3s;font-size:.9375rem;border-left:3px solid transparent}.sidebar-item.svelte-1p1s7xb:hover{background:#a855f71a;color:#fff;border-left-color:#a855f7}.sidebar-item.active.svelte-1p1s7xb{background:#a855f733;color:#a855f7;border-left-color:#a855f7;font-weight:600}.manual-content.svelte-1p1s7xb{padding:2rem 3rem 4rem 2rem}.manual-hero.svelte-1p1s7xb{text-align:center;margin-bottom:4rem;padding:3rem 2rem;background:linear-gradient(135deg,#a855f71a,#ec48990d);border-radius:24px;border:1px solid rgba(168,85,247,.2)}.manual-title.svelte-1p1s7xb{font-size:3rem;font-weight:900;margin:0 0 1rem;background:linear-gradient(135deg,#a855f7,#ec4899);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ent}.manual-subtitle.svelte-1p1s7xb{font-size:1.25rem;color:#ffffffb3;margin:0}.manual-section.svelte-1p1s7xb{margin-bottom:3rem;scroll-margin-top:100px}.section-header.svelte-1p1s7xb{display:flex;align-items:center;gap:1rem;padding:1.5rem;background:linear-gradient(135deg,#a855f726,#ec48991a);border-radius:16px;border:1px solid rgba(168,85,247,.3);cursor:pointer;transition:all .3s;margin-bottom:1.5rem}.section-header.svelte-1p1s7xb:hover{background:linear-gradient(135deg,#a855f740,#ec489926);transform:translate(8px)}.section-icon.svelte-1p1s7xb{font-size:2rem;flex-shrink:0}.section-title.svelte-1p1s7xb{font-size:1.75rem;font-weight:800;margin:0;color:#fff}.section-toggle.svelte-1p1s7xb{margin-left:auto;font-size:1.5rem;transition:transform .3s}.manual-section.expanded.svelte-1p1s7xb .section-toggle:where(.svelte-1p1s7xb){transform:rotate(180deg)}.section-content.svelte-1p1s7xb{max-height:0;overflow:hidden;transition:max-height .5s ease}.manual-section.expanded.svelte-1p1s7xb .section-content:where(.svelte-1p1s7xb){max-height:10000px}.section-inner.svelte-1p1s7xb{padding:0 1rem}.content-text.svelte-1p1s7xb{font-size:1.0625rem;line-height:1.8;color:#fffc;margin-bottom:1.5rem}.subsection.svelte-1p1s7xb{margin:2rem 0}.subsection-title.svelte-1p1s7xb{font-size:1.375rem;font-weight:700;color:#a855f7;margin-bottom:1rem;display:flex;align-items:center;gap:.5rem}.info-card.svelte-1p1s7xb{background:#ffffff08;border:1px solid rgba(255,255,255,.1);border-radius:12px;padding:1.5rem;margin:1.5rem 0}.info-card.important.svelte-1p1s7xb{background:#a855f71a;border-color:#a855f766;position:relative;overflow:hidden}.info-card.important.svelte-1p1s7xb:before{content:"";position:absolute;top:0;left:0;width:4px;height:100%;background:linear-gradient(180deg,#a855f7,#ec4899)}.info-card.warning.svelte-1p1s7xb{background:#fbbf241a;border-color:#fbbf2466}.info-card.success.svelte-1p1s7xb{background:#22c55e1a;border-color:#22c55e66}.card-title.svelte-1p1s7xb{font-size:1.125rem;font-weight:700;margin-bottom:.75rem;display:flex;align-items:center;gap:.5rem}.example-card.svelte-1p1s7xb{background:#0006;border:1px solid rgba(255,255,255,.2);border-radius:12px;padding:1.5rem;margin:1.5rem 0;font-family:Monaco,Courier New,monospace}.example-title.svelte-1p1s7xb{font-size:.875rem;font-weight:700;color:#a855f7;margin-bottom:1rem;text-transform:uppercase;letter-spacing:.05em}.example-content.svelte-1p1s7xb{font-size:.9375rem;line-height:1.8;color:#ffffffe6}.feature-list.svelte-1p1s7xb{list-style:none;padding:0;margin:1rem 0}.feature-list.svelte-1p1s7xb li:where(.svelte-1p1s7xb){padding:.75rem 0 .75rem 2rem;position:relative;color:#fffc}.feature-list.svelte-1p1s7xb li:where(.svelte-1p1s7xb):before{content:"✓";position:absolute;left:0;color:#a855f7;font-weight:700;font-size:1.25rem}.steps-container.svelte-1p1s7xb{display:grid;gap:1.5rem;margin:2rem 0}.step-card.svelte-1p1s7xb{background:linear-gradient(135deg,#a855f71a,#ec48990d);border:1px solid rgba(168,85,247,.3);border-radius:12px;padding:1.5rem;display:flex;gap:1.5rem;transition:all .3s}.step-card.svelte-1p1s7xb:hover{transform:translate(8px);border-color:#a855f799}.step-number.svelte-1p1s7xb{width:48px;height:48px;background:linear-gradient(135deg,#a855f7,#ec4899);border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:1.5rem;font-weight:900;flex-shrink:0}.step-content.svelte-1p1s7xb h4:where(.svelte-1p1s7xb){margin:0 0 .5rem;font-size:1.125rem;color:#fff}.step-content.svelte-1p1s7xb p:where(.svelte-1p1s7xb){margin:0;color:#ffffffb3;line-height:1.6}.highlight.svelte-1p1s7xb{background:linear-gradient(135deg,#a855f733,#ec489926);padding:.25rem .75rem;border-radius:6px;font-weight:700;color:#ec4899}.app-screenshot-wrapper.svelte-1p1s7xb{margin:2rem 0;height:60vh;border-radius:16px;overflow-y:auto;overflow-x:hidden;border:2px solid rgba(168,85,247,.3);box-shadow:0 20px 60px #a855f74d;transition:all .3s ease;background:#0000004d}.app-screenshot-wrapper.svelte-1p1s7xb:hover{box-shadow:0 24px 80px #a855f780;border-color:#a855f780}.app-screenshot-wrapper.svelte-1p1s7xb::-webkit-scrollbar{width:8px}.app-screenshot-wrapper.svelte-1p1s7xb::-webkit-scrollbar-track{background:#0000004d;border-radius:4px}.app-screenshot-wrapper.svelte-1p1s7xb::-webkit-scrollbar-thumb{background:linear-gradient(135deg,#a855f7,#ec4899);border-radius:4px}.app-screenshot-wrapper.svelte-1p1s7xb::-webkit-scrollbar-thumb:hover{background:linear-gradient(135deg,#9333ea,#db2777)}.app-screenshot.svelte-1p1s7xb{width:100%;height:auto;display:block}.screenshot-features.svelte-1p1s7xb{display:grid;grid-template-columns:repeat(auto-fit,minmax(280px,1fr));gap:1rem;margin-top:2rem}.screenshot-feature.svelte-1p1s7xb{padding:1rem;background:linear-gradient(135deg,#a855f71a,#ec48990d);border:1px solid rgba(255,255,255,.1);border-radius:12px;font-size:.9375rem;line-height:1.6;color:#fffc}.screenshot-feature.svelte-1p1s7xb strong:where(.svelte-1p1s7xb){color:#fff;display:block;margin-bottom:.25rem}@media(max-width:1024px){.manual-layout.svelte-1p1s7xb{grid-template-columns:1fr}.sidebar.svelte-1p1s7xb{display:none}.manual-content.svelte-1p1s7xb{padding:2rem 1.5rem}}@media(max-width:768px){.header.svelte-1p1s7xb{padding:1rem}.header-nav.svelte-1p1s7xb{gap:1rem}.nav-link.svelte-1p1s7xb{display:none}.manual-title.svelte-1p1s7xb{font-size:2rem}.section-title.svelte-1p1s7xb{font-size:1.25rem}.manual-content.svelte-1p1s7xb{padding:1.5rem 1rem}.app-screenshot-wrapper.svelte-1p1s7xb{height:50vh}}@keyframes svelte-1p1s7xb-slideIn{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.manual-section.svelte-1p1s7xb{animation:svelte-1p1s7xb-slideIn .6s ease-out}
